Closed Bug 212439 Opened 21 years ago Closed 21 years ago

Cannot FTP file on first attempt.

Categories

(Core Graveyard :: Networking: FTP, defect)

x86
Windows XP
defect
Not set
normal

Tracking

(Not tracked)

VERIFIED FIXED

People

(Reporter: jasonb, Assigned: dougt)

References

()

Details

(Keywords: fixed1.4.1, regression)

Attachments

(1 file)

User-Agent:       Mozilla/5.0 (Windows; U; Windows NT 5.1; en-US; rv:1.5a) Gecko/20030711
Build Identifier: Mozilla/5.0 (Windows; U; Windows NT 5.1; en-US; rv:1.5a) Gecko/20030711

This could well be another inadvertant side effect of bug 209972 (as was bug
211729).

In any window/tab, the first attempt to download a file from mozilla.org /latest
directory results in the following error:

550 /pub/mozilla/latest/mozilla-win32-install.exe: Not a directory.

Subsequent attempts work just fine.  This does NOT happen with IE (I checked
this time) so it's not server-side related.

This only started happening in the 7/10-04 build, which was just after bug
211729 was fixed.

Reproducible: Always

Steps to Reproduce:
1. QA -> Latest Builds.
2. Download a file.


Actual Results:  
You get a 505 error telling you that the file is not a directory.

Expected Results:  
The download manager should have started.  (It does on subsequent attempts.)
Keywords: regression
Comment on attachment 127556 [details] [diff] [review]
Patch to back out all changes to ftp to good known state (mozilla 1.4)

this is basically a diff from the HEAD to MOZILLA_1_4_BRANCH
Attachment #127556 - Flags: review?(darin)
Attachment #127556 - Flags: approval1.5a?
Comment on attachment 127556 [details] [diff] [review]
Patch to back out all changes to ftp to good known state (mozilla 1.4)

r+sr=darin
Attachment #127556 - Flags: superreview+
Attachment #127556 - Flags: review?(darin)
Attachment #127556 - Flags: review+
patch checked into trunk.  This should land for 1.5a if possible.
Status: NEW → RESOLVED
Closed: 21 years ago
Resolution: --- → FIXED
.
Status: RESOLVED → VERIFIED
Comment on attachment 127556 [details] [diff] [review]
Patch to back out all changes to ftp to good known state (mozilla 1.4)

a=asa (on behalf of drivers) for checkin to the 1.5a branch
Attachment #127556 - Flags: approval1.5a? → approval1.5a+
Checking in nsFTPChannel.cpp;
/cvsroot/mozilla/netwerk/protocol/ftp/src/nsFTPChannel.cpp,v  <--  nsFTPChannel.cpp
new revision: 1.127.4.1; previous revision: 1.127
done
Checking in nsFtpConnectionThread.cpp;
/cvsroot/mozilla/netwerk/protocol/ftp/src/nsFtpConnectionThread.cpp,v  <-- 
nsFtpConnectionThread.cpp
new revision: 1.258.4.1; previous revision: 1.258
done
Checking in nsFtpConnectionThread.h;
/cvsroot/mozilla/netwerk/protocol/ftp/src/nsFtpConnectionThread.h,v  <-- 
nsFtpConnectionThread.h
new revision: 1.103.4.1; previous revision: 1.103
done

Fixed on 1.4 branch
I believe this was checked in to the 1.4 branch instead of the 1.5a branch by
accident.
dougt is sick today and not thinking correctly.  He will fix the problem shortly.

Keywords: fixed1.4.1
Blocks: 224532
Product: Core → Core Graveyard
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: